cranberry french bread breakfast/brunch casserole

This casserole makes a wonderful brunch dish; especially around the holidays or when you have guests.

prep time 25 Min
cook time 1 Hr 5 Min
method Bake
yield 9-12 servings

Ingredients

  • 8 cups french bread, torn into 1 inch pieces
  • 1 package 8-oz. pkg. cream cheese, softened
  • 1/2 cup dried cranberries
  • 6 eggs
  • 2 1/4 cups milk
  • 1/3 cup maple syrup
  • 1/2 teaspoon ground cinnamon
  • ORANGE SAUCE
  • 4 teaspoons cornstarch
  • 1 tablespoon sugar
  • 1 1/4 cups orange juice
  • 1/2 cup chopped dried cranberries
  • 1 tablespoon butter

How To Make cranberry french bread breakfast/brunch casserole

  • Step 1
    Butter a 2-qt. rectangular casserole dish. Arrange half of the bread in a single layer.
  • Step 2
    Slice the cream cheese into 1/2 inch slices. Arrange slices on top of bread and then sprinkle with dried cranberries. Top with remaining bread.
  • Step 3
    In a medium bowl, beat eggs, milk, and maple syrup. Pour over bread. Sprinkle with cinnamon. Press bread lightly with the back of a large wooden spoon to coat with egg mixture. Cover and chill for at least 8 hours or overnight.
  • Step 4
    Preheat oven to 350 degrees F. Bake, covered, in the preheated oven for 45 minutes. Uncover and bake 20 additional minutes. Let casserole stand for 10 minutes before serving.
  • Step 5
    Meanwhile prepare the Orange sauce. In a small saucepan, combine 4 tsp. cornstarch and 1 tbsp. sugar. Stir in 1 1/4 cups orange juice.
  • Step 6
    Cook and stir over medium heat until thickened and bubbly. Add 1/2 cup chopped dried cranberries and 1 tbsp. butter. Cook and stir 2 minutes longer. Serve warm.
